SMITH, Justice.

Jack Queen was divorced in 1977 and at that time awarded permanent custody of his five minor children. This case involves two of those children, girls now aged 11 and 12. In May 1982, Lillian Dorothy Queen McMichael, Jack Queen's former wife and mother of the girls, sought a modification of custody.
